Christ Is Risen! Lift the Song

lyricist: Richard Chope (1830–1928)
Composer: Robert Smith (1833–1905)

Christ is ris­en! lift the song

Of our East­er glad­ness;

With the bright tri­umph­ant throng

Cast away all sad­ness.

Springtide flow­ers tell us how

We must leave the sigh­ing

As we pass the sor­row now

Of our earth­ly dy­ing.
